After many months of R&D and testing for recoil mitigation and muzzle control it is with great pleasure we announce that we are introducing two new muzzle brake designs!

With the target of zero-muzzle-movement and seizing total control of your semi auto rifle, the recoil signature of this brake is absolutely incredible.
We can confidently say .. you're gonna love THIS Tyrant!
Available in 223 (1/2x28 TPI), and 6.5 / 308 (5/8x24TPI) the brakes are made of 416 stainless steel and salt bath nitrided for the nice rich black color
Introductory price of the Tyrant brake is $150.00

Focusing on absolute recoil mitigation and muzzle control for long range engagements, The SIGIL (Self Indexing Gill Brake) has taken the technology used in our permanent 3 port gill brake and put them in a package that you can install at home! This new brake design allows for the simple and easy install or removal of the brake as desired. Brake and nut are made of 416 stainless steel and salt bath nitrided black.
Introductory price is $250.00

All calibers and both brake styles are IN STOCK NOW and will be up on our website shortly!
